„Absolwenci UEW – Siła Inspiracji | WUEB Alumni – the Power of Inspirations” is a series of meetings with outstanding WUEB alumni, presenting various career paths – from business and science to culture, sports, and social achievements – inspiring current students to make bold decisions and consciously plan their professional future.

It is a space for conversations about personal growth, professional challenges, and the road to success. The meetings provide an opportunity to meet inspiring people, gain practical knowledge, and strengthen relationships between the University, students, and alumni.

At #WUEB, we launched a new series of meetings called “WUEB Alumni – the Power of Inspirations”, and the first guest was someone truly special – Mieczysław Gorzka, author of thrillers, crime novels, and horror & mystery stories, and of course one of our alumni. 📚

The meeting, hosted by Ałła Witwicka-Dudek, Director of the Business Cooperation Center of WUEB, filled the room completely and had the atmosphere of a real author event. Participants heard interesting stories about how books are created, where writers get their knowledge about police techniques, and whether it is really possible to come up with a plot while sitting in traffic. ✨

💬 Mieczysław Gorzka also explained why he chose WUEB and how the skills gained during his studies help him in his work as a writer today – from analytical thinking to work organization and discipline. His story shows that passions can completely change a professional path and that WUEB alumni inspire people in many different ways.

The meeting with Renata Mauer-Różańska as part of the series “WUEB Alumni – the Power of Inspirations” was a unique opportunity to hear a story where top-level international sport meets consistent academic and professional development.

Renata Mauer-Różańska – a two-time Olympic champion, multiple World and European Championship medalist, and WUEB graduate – spoke about her journey, which required great determination and excellent organization. A particularly important topic was balancing many roles at the same time: sports career, studies, work, and motherhood.

The supervisor of Renata Mauer-Różańska’s master’s thesis, Professor Krystyna Mazurek-Łopacińska, also took part in the meeting. During her visit to WUEB, our guest also met with the Rector of WUEB, Professor Czesław Zając. The meeting was hosted by Justyna Golak from the WUEB Business Cooperation Center.

The Olympic champion shared behind-the-scenes stories about her successes and everyday work in elite sports. Participants were especially interested in practical aspects of building concentration and staying calm under pressure. Our guest repeatedly emphasized how important the people around us are and how meaningful the support she received during her studies at WUEB was for her.

Today, Renata Mauer-Różańska continues to support sports by working with the Polish Olympic Committee and engaging in initiatives supporting women in sports.

On Saturday, April 11, 2026, another meeting from the series “WUEB Alumni – the Power of Inspirations” took place. Our guest was Bill Minsker – founder of the Pennsylvania Partnerships Abroad Foundation, former English lecturer at WUEB, mentor to several generations of students, and a great friend of the University.

Many alumni attended the event, including people who had the opportunity to work with Bill both during and after their studies. Among the guests was also Professor Bogusław Fiedor, which was a particularly meaningful part of the meeting for Bill.

During the event, we listened to Bill’s stories from his years working at the University, as well as stories from his life after returning to the United States.

💬 An important part of the meeting was also a discussion panel hosted by Vice-Rector for Finance, Professor Piotr Bednarek. The invited panelists shared memories of working with Bill, explained how this relationship influenced their careers, and discussed possibilities for continuing initiatives started by him.

The meeting ended in a warm and friendly atmosphere. We are very happy that after many years Bill returned to WUEB with such joy.
